sigma-delta modulator

what's the sigma-delta modulator?How to realized it with the circuits?
 

Re: sigma-delta modulator

Hi

Firstly, sigma-delta modulator is the main part of a sigma delta converter. It's based on oversampling and noise shaping concepts, therefore its quite different from Nyquits converters. It is usually implemented using switched capacitor circuits or continuous time filters.

Re: sigma-delta modulator

Hi


A good book to start is "Analog Integrated Circuit Design" by Johns and Martin.
Then you can use "Delta-Sigma Data Converters, Theory design and Simulation" by Norsworthy, Schreier and Temes; "Top Down Design of High performance Sigma-Deta Modulators" by Fernando Medeiro.

This must be enough to start.
